Arista Certified Engineer – Associate (ACE-A) — Question 23
When using Monitor Sessions with a destination of the CPU, it is impossible to forward an entire 10Gbps worth of traffic due to internal COPP policies. How might you successfully use this feature given these constraints?
Answer options
- A. You just have to live with it.
- B. Use packet truncation.
- C. Use ACL filters applied to the mirror session.
- D. Buy a switch with a larger TCAM.
Correct answer: C
Explanation
The correct answer is C, as applying ACL filters to the mirror session allows for selective traffic monitoring, thus adhering to COPP policies. Options A and D do not provide a viable solution to the problem, and option B may reduce the size of packets but does not address the need for effective monitoring under the given constraints.
